Autumn!
And welcome to Issue 19 of StylusLit where we interview Australian poets, Mike Ladd and Jane Frank.
We include poems by Jason Beale, Megan Cartwirght, B. R. Dionysius, Marcelle Freiman, Stephanie Green, Mike Ladd, Harriet Manasa, Mark O’Flynn, Ynes Sanz, Jo Skinner, Barnaby Smith, and Carl Walsh.
There’s short fiction from Dorothy Johnston, Angela Townsend and creative non-fiction from Malia McCarrick.
Finally, in addition to reviews of Jane Frank’s Gardening on Mars; Kathryn Fry’s To Speak of Grasses, and Ed Southorn’s Pareidolia, we have included a review of Phil Brown’s memoir, Confessions of a Minor Poet, because of his significant and generous contribution to the arts in Australia, and his long-standing support of the vibrant poetry community.
